Poker

In the realm of casinos, poker is often considered the pinnacle of skill tests. Hand selection, bluffing, and knowledge of one’s position are three aspects that may greatly affect a game’s result for skilled players.

  • Choosing your beginning hand according to your position at the table is a beneficial strategy. Since you have more knowledge about your opponents’ activities while you are in the latter position, you have a strategic advantage. With this information, you may play a wider variety of hands.
  • Bluffing in poker is crucial but must be done carefully. To make sure your opponents can’t simply anticipate your movements, bluff around 30% of the time when the circumstances are right.
  • Bluffing numerous times in a row: Skilled players often use continuation bets, double barrels, and river bluffs as part of their multi-street bluffing strategy. This makes it possible to win pots with worse cards since it keeps your opponents guessing.

Another important talent is the ability to read your opponents, which changes depending on whether you play poker online or in a live setting. Tools like monitoring software are common in online games and allow players to study their opponents’ habits and strategies. In contrast, physical tells and betting patterns are more important in live games.

Blackjack 

Unlike any other game, blackjack requires both skill and strategy. Even while novices need to focus on the fundamentals, seasoned players may always look for new ways to improve their game.

  • Composition-dependent strategy. This method takes into account the individual cards in your hand instead of only their overall worth. In certain cases, playing a 9-7 is different from playing a tough 16 with a 10-6.
  • Card counters may get an edge by straying from fundamental strategy according to the real count, which is different from conventional wisdom. For example, large true counts are required for insurance to become lucrative. 

You may further increase your success rate by using advanced betting strategies:

  • One win can recover your losses with the Martingale method by doubling your stake after each loss. In practice, this strategy isn’t as successful as it seems, and it may cause huge losses when you’re on a losing run.
  • As a popular tactic among professional players, “wonging” is waiting to join the game until the count is in your favor. It may be more challenging to execute mid-shoe entrance in online games, but it may be possible on certain platforms.

Baccarat

Although Baccarat is a simple game, improving your game requires knowledge of the game’s statistical components. The house advantage varies between the player and banker bets, the two most common types of wagers in Baccarat. There is a house advantage of 1.06% for the banker bet and 1.24% for the player bet. Even if it’s just a little change, it may have a major effect on the final product.

A crucial part of Baccarat is the commission. Banker bets typically incur a 5% fee, which somewhat reduces the overall payment. To mitigate the impact, many gamblers opt to wager on either the player or the banker.

Despite its popularity, pattern betting may lead to deceit. In Baccarat, the results of previous hands do not affect the outcomes of subsequent hands. Nonetheless, gamers may better control their betting amounts and stay disciplined if they monitor trends.

Mastering the Art of Bankroll Management

One of the most important aspects of gambling responsibly is managing your bankroll. Even the most well-planned initiatives might backfire if this isn’t in place. You may have fun while limiting your losses if you establish clear boundaries and gamble intelligently.

Determining Scope

To safeguard your money, it is vital to establish rigorous limits:

  • Limit your potential losses by establishing a maximum amount you are ready to lose in a single session. Most experts recommend not risking more than 5% of your initial investment.
  • Deciding to end a winning run at the right time is equally crucial. When your beginning stack has doubled, for instance, you may decide to stop the session. Making sure you walk away from the table with some cash is our top priority.

Partial Wagers

A further critical component of bankroll management is adjusting betting sizes in response to the performance of your bankroll. To make the most of a winning run, you might, for instance, raise your bets somewhat after a victory. One well-known strategy is the Paroli method, which calls for doubling down on wagers while you’re winning and being cautious when you’re losing.

However, if you don’t have a large bankroll, strategies like the Martingale strategy, which involves doubling your bets after a loss, may be rather risky. Long-losing streaks may swiftly drain your cash, but this strategy is based on the premise that wins will come eventually.

Players can achieve a well-rounded strategy by integrating intelligent betting tactics with rigorous bankroll management, which increases winning potential while decreasing financial risk.
